Track 01
Advancements in High Voltage Engineering

This track focuses on the latest innovations in high voltage engineering, including insulation techniques and equipment design. Participants will explore the challenges and solutions in maintaining system reliability under high voltage conditions.

Track 02
Smart Grids and Energy Management Systems

This session will delve into the integration of smart grid technologies and their impact on energy management. Discussions will cover real-time monitoring, demand response strategies, and the role of IoT in optimizing energy distribution.

Track 03
Energy Optimization Techniques in Transmission Systems

This track aims to present novel methods for optimizing energy transmission systems to enhance efficiency and reduce losses. Researchers will share insights on computational modeling and algorithm development for energy optimization.

Track 04
Predictive Maintenance in Electrical Power Systems

This session will explore predictive maintenance strategies for electrical power systems, emphasizing the use of data analytics and machine learning. Participants will discuss case studies demonstrating the effectiveness of predictive maintenance in enhancing system reliability.

Track 05
Energy Storage Solutions for Sustainable Power Systems

This track will focus on the role of energy storage technologies in enhancing the sustainability of power systems. Topics will include battery technologies, grid-scale storage solutions, and the integration of renewable energy sources.

Track 06
Performance Analysis of Electrical Machines

This session will cover the performance analysis of various electrical machines, including motors and generators. Researchers will present methodologies for evaluating efficiency, reliability, and operational performance under different conditions.

Track 07
Energy Conversion Technologies and Innovations

This track will discuss the latest advancements in energy conversion technologies, including power electronics and conversion efficiency improvements. Participants will explore applications in renewable energy systems and their integration into existing grids.

Track 08
Renewable Energy Integration and Challenges

This session will address the challenges associated with integrating renewable energy sources into traditional power systems. Discussions will focus on grid stability, energy forecasting, and the role of policy in facilitating renewable integration.

Track 09
Control Systems in Electrical Power Transmission

This track will explore advanced control systems used in electrical power transmission, focusing on stability and performance enhancement. Participants will discuss control strategies for managing dynamic responses in transmission networks.

Track 10
Energy Efficiency Strategies in Electrical Engineering

This session will highlight innovative strategies for improving energy efficiency in electrical engineering applications. Topics will include energy auditing, efficiency metrics, and the implementation of energy-saving technologies.

Track 11
Mechanical Systems in Power Transmission Engineering

This track will investigate the interplay between mechanical systems and electrical power transmission engineering. Participants will discuss the design, analysis, and optimization of mechanical components in transmission systems.
